IDS GmbH - Analysis and Reporting Services (IDS) unlocks the value of data for the global investment industry: We validate, refine, and link data from a wide variety of sources and make it available for mission-critical processes along all investment strategies and products quickly, worldwide, and at any time. Fund management companies, insurance companies, banks and pension funds can use IDS to access a flexibly scalable data platform as well as all necessary analyses and reports in the desired format. As a 100% subsidiary of Allianz SE, IDS has stood for stability, reliability and certified security in the handling of its customers' data since 2001. 21500 Asset & Investment Management Professional IDS Full-Time Permanent JOB PURPOSE/ROLE As a Customer Service Manager / Investment Data Analyst (m/f/d) you are part of a diverse service management team that aims to provide the best services for our international clients.
